Why Budget Smartphones Are a Goldmine for Wireless Dealers


The Market Reality


Not every customer wants (or can afford) a \$1,000 iPhone or Samsung Galaxy. In fact, the majority of wireless customers are price-sensitive, especially in prepaid and MVNO markets. Budget smartphones like the TCL 60 XE NXTPAPER fill a critical gap: they offer modern features, solid performance, and attractive pricing—without the flagship markup.


For wireless dealers, this creates three major opportunities:


  • Higher margins: Budget phones often have better profit margins than flagship devices sold on carrier financing

  • Faster sales cycles: Customers can buy outright without credit checks or financing approvals

  • Accessory attach rates: Budget phone buyers are more likely to purchase cases, screen protectors, and chargers


The TCL 60 XE NXTPAPER Advantage


What makes the TCL 60 XE NXTPAPER special? It's not just another cheap Android phone—it's a feature-packed device with a unique selling proposition: a paper-like, eye-friendly display that reduces screen fatigue. Here's what it offers:


  • NXTPAPER 3.0 Display: Eye-friendly screen with reduced blue light, perfect for reading and extended use

  • 50MP AI Camera: Competitive with mid-range flagships

  • 5,010 mAh Battery: All-day battery life

  • 128GB or 256GB Storage: Plenty of space for apps, photos, and videos

  • Unlocked: Works with any carrier—T-Mobile, Verizon, AT&T, and MVNOs

  • AI-Powered Features: Smart photography, voice assistance, and productivity tools


The pitch: "You're getting flagship features—50MP camera, all-day battery, eye-friendly display—for under \$200. That's less than half the price of an iPhone or Galaxy, and it works with any carrier."


Who Should You Sell Budget Smartphones To?


Target Customer Profiles


Budget smartphones aren't for everyone—but they're perfect for specific customer segments. Here's who to target with the budget smartphone deals wireless dealers tcl nxtpaper sales strategy:


  • Prepaid customers: Price-sensitive buyers on Metro by T-Mobile, Cricket Wireless, Boost Mobile, and other MVNOs

  • Parents buying for kids/teens: They want something affordable that won't break the bank if lost or damaged

  • Seniors: Simple, easy-to-use devices with large displays and long battery life

  • Budget-conscious switchers: Customers leaving postpaid plans for prepaid to save money

  • Backup phone buyers: People who want a second device for travel, work, or emergencies

  • International travelers: Unlocked phones work with local SIM cards abroad

Strategy 3: Position as an Alternative to Financing


Many customers are tired of being locked into 24- or 36-month device payment plans. Budget smartphones offer a way out—and wireless dealers should emphasize this freedom.

The pitch: "You could finance a \$1,000 phone and pay \$40/month for three years—that's \$1,440 total. Or you could buy this TCL outright for \$199 and own it today. No monthly payments, no credit check, no contract. If you want to switch carriers next month, you can. If you want to upgrade next year, you can. You're not locked in."

Why this works: You're framing the budget phone as a smart financial decision, not a compromise. Customers feel empowered, not cheap.

Inventory Strategy


Don't overstock—budget phones have slim margins, so you want to turn inventory quickly. Here's a smart stocking strategy:


  • Keep 5-10 units on hand: Enough to meet demand without tying up too much capital

  • Reorder weekly: Work with distributors who offer fast shipping and low minimum orders

  • Display prominently: Put budget phones front and center in your store—don't hide them behind flagship displays

  • Train your team: Make sure your staff knows how to pitch budget phones and overcome objections

Competing with Big-Box Retailers and Online Sellers


Your Advantage: Service and Expertise


Big-box retailers and online sellers can match your prices—but they can't match your service. Here's how to differentiate:

  • Offer free setup: Transfer contacts, install apps, and configure settings for customers

  • Provide carrier expertise: Help customers choose the best prepaid plan for their needs

  • Install accessories on the spot: Apply screen protectors and cases before customers leave

  • Build relationships: Remember customers' names, preferences, and needs—they'll come back


The pitch: "You could buy this phone online and wait for shipping, then figure out setup yourself. Or you could buy it here today, and I'll set everything up for you—transfer your contacts, install your apps, and make sure you're ready to go. Which sounds easier?"
